Transparent video walls are an innovative display technology that captivates audiences with their clarity and striking visuals. These panels consist of a series of transparent displays that allow viewers to see both the content on the screen and the environment behind it. This characteristic creates an engaging and immersive experience, often used in modern retail spaces and exhibition displays. The technology primarily relies on advanced LED or OLED screens that maintain transparency while delivering high-quality images.
One noteworthy aspect of transparent video walls is their versatility. They can be mounted on various surfaces, including glass panels or existing structures. This adaptability allows for eye-catching designs without compromising the surrounding architecture. However, achieving the right balance between transparency and image quality can be challenging. If the brightness is too low, the content may become difficult to see against bright backgrounds. Additionally, ambient lighting can negatively impact visibility, making proper placement crucial for optimal performance.
Moreover, while these walls are visually appealing, maintenance is essential. Dust or fingerprints can disrupt the clear aesthetic, so regular cleaning is required. Despite their advantages, not every installation yields the expected results. Some designs may appear cluttered or divert attention from key messaging. Thus, thoughtful consideration of placement, design, and content is vital to maximize impact.

Implementing transparent video walls poses several challenges for businesses. The technology itself can be complex. Integrating LED or OLED screens into transparent materials requires advanced engineering. Achieving high visibility without compromising image clarity is not straightforward. This is crucial because the audience must see the content clearly and perceive it as seamless.
Cost is another significant barrier. According to a report by MarketsandMarkets, the transparent display market is projected to reach $9.3 billion by 2025, indicating growing demand. However, the initial investment can be steep. Installation requires skilled professionals and potentially custom solutions. Businesses may find themselves struggling with return on investment (ROI) when weighing costs against the benefits of cutting-edge technology.
Moreover, maintaining these systems can be demanding. Transparent video walls are sensitive to environmental conditions. Factors like dust and humidity can affect performance. Regular maintenance is critical to ensure longevity and optimal function. As a result, companies must be prepared for ongoing expenses beyond the initial setup. Addressing these challenges requires careful planning and a realistic approach to expectations.
